That's time. Not too many conclusions to draw from that session, but we know for certain the weather will play a huge part in qualifying. We have full coverage from 1pm UK time - join us then.
10:54 Lewis Hamilton is back out on a damp circuit. Tyre choice is going to be so important in qualifying. If there is no more rain they will surely go for standard dry tyres, but what makes it harder is there are some part that are almost totally dry and others that are still pretty soggy.
10:40 Limited action at the moment. The rain has stopped and the track is drying, but times are a good 15 seconds slower than usual. This could put a real cat amongst the pigeons in qualifying. Not, it must be said, what Lewis Hamilton wanted.
10:33 Heikki Kovalainen stacks it into the barriers around the swimming pool section and leaves debris all over the track. Red flgs out while stewards clear the circuit.
10:21
It is raining! Heikki Kovalainen has set the fastest time of the day with a 1:16.567 with Lewis Hamilton second. That's as fast as the times will get, but the teams now have the chance to try a wet set-up.
10:11 It is a frenetic start. The track is still dry but the heavens are expected to open any minute so the drivers are getting their laps in while they can.
10:00
This morning's free practice session has been declared 'wet' with clouds gathering around Monte Carlo.
